Transaction f35e08862218df56a36cafc151438ab6d07721741046a218451729949fa07f54

1 Input
1 Outputs
  • f35e08862218df56a36cafc151438ab6d07721741046a218451729949fa07f54:0
  • value  142989792
    address  3EQtpdXsf1X1URZFGDLQJruiFBNrvQvhQq